Responsibilities

  • Assemble molded plastic parts following a prescribed routine or where method of assembly is obvious.
  • Run machines to perform specific machining processes on molded plastic parts.
  • Secure parts on machine fixtures using foot pedals or hand controls.
  • Debur and gauge parts during machine cycles.
  • Select programs, change fixtures, and run machines without programming unless properly trained and authorized.
  • Record process control data, read and interpret blueprint tolerances, use measurement tools, start-up and shut down equipment, and operate tools independently.
  • Use hand tools, scales, and other process-related equipment such as fixtures, assembly presses, and drill presses.
  • Perform fine hand manipulation, pinching, pulling, and grasping of small-medium-large parts.
  • Operate in a team environment, follow direction, prepare container tickets, and perform addition and subtraction of part counts.
  • Work in a non-temperature-controlled environment with hot temperatures during summer months due to machining.
  • Exposure to typical manufacturing area hazards such as ergonomic issues, burns, bruises, cuts, heavy lifting, fumes, slippery floors, machine hazards, chemicals, gases, body injuries, and industrial lighting.
